Sorry to bother everyone again, but mypregnant rabbits poo doesn't look right, instead of being in littlepellets, it looks more like cat poo. Except if you look close it'slittle wet pellets all stuck togther. I haven't changed her diet at allshe's getting pellets and hay and she had piece of an apple yesterdayand I've never had this problem before. (I did switch hay for her nestbecause the store was out) any suggestions on what could be up?
 
Hello,

Is it still the same color? Is it maybe runny or fowl in any sort ofway or is it still in the "ball" shape? Sometimes they do have themthat sort of "stick" together... but not all of them should be thatway.

Kat
 
It's still the normal colour, but there is more than one large clump of them all stuck togther, and it's not as dry.
 
It is alfalfa thank you, should I take it out of the cage? right now it's in her nest box but she eats it.
 
I would go ahead and take it out and putthe Timothy back in. I would just watch her and I'm sure the poops willreturn to normal.

In a few days if you want to give her some alfalfa since she ispreganat mix a tiny bit into the timothy but just a little bit.
